Key Responsibilities:
- Deliver direct and consultative occupational therapy services tailored to individual student IEPs (Individualized Education Programs)
- Evaluate students abilities and develop personalized treatment plans addressing fine motor skills, sensory integration, self-care, and more
- Collaborate with teachers, counselors, and parents to implement therapy goals in the classroom
- Maintain accurate records of student progress and participate in IEP meetings
- Provide insights and hands-on strategies for classroom modifications and adaptive equipment
- Stay current with best practices, continuing education, and district or state guidelines
